HomeX is a first-of-its-kind home services platform for both homeowners and service providers, designed to radically improve the complex and fragmented home services industry. Providing quick, trusted solutions for heating, cooling, plumbing, electrical, and appliance issues, HomeX is simplifying maintenance and troubleshooting for homeowners.

LUUM

LUUM is a company in the beauty services industry, based in Oakland, California. Founded in 2017, LUUM specializes in applying eyelash extensions using advanced technology. The company, originally known as Foxeye Robotics, has developed a patented system that combines robotics, artificial intelligence, and machine vision to enhance the eyelash extension process. This innovative approach allows for the application of full sets of eyelash extensions in about 30 minutes, significantly faster than traditional methods. The technology utilizes computer vision to accurately identify and isolate natural lashes, applying extensions with precision. LUUMs system includes safety features that ensure a secure experience for clients. With over 160,000 eyelash extensions applied, LUUM is expanding its services, including a partnership with Nordstroms Westfield Valley Fair Store in California. The company has raised $16.68 million in funding and holds 51 patents across 25 countries, underscoring its commitment to innovation in the $20 billion global eyelash extension market.

Pharmapacks

Founded in 2010 as Pharmapacks, Packable is a leading multi-marketplace e-commerce enablement platform providing category-leading brands with the connections, data insights, and services needed to enable accelerated online marketplace sales. Packable operates in the third-party (“3P”) space across 7 online marketplaces in North America, including Amazon -- where Pharmapacks is the largest 3P seller in the US by number of reviews -- Walmart, eBay, Target, and Google Shopping, among others, and also manages several direct-to-consumer (“DTC”) sites on behalf of brands. Harvest One

Harvest One is a global cannabis company delivering high-quality, innovative cannabis products and technology to regulated markets around the world. Through our wholly-owned subsidiaries United Greeneries and Satipharm, shareholders gain access to the entire value chain of the global cannabis industry. Each business is strategically located in favourable jurisdictions with supportive regulatory frameworks in place. United Greeneries has a Canadian ACMPR cultivation and sales license, making Harvest One one of only a few companies globally with the capacity to commercially cultivate and sell medicinal grade cannabis in a federally regulated environment.

HB Global

HB Global, LLC is the parent company of HB McClure, IT Landes, Nash Plumbing and Mechanical and North Shore Mechanical Contractors, Inc. Collectively, our four divisions offer a variety of mechanical services, including HVAC, plumbing, and electrical installation and service for both residential and commercial clients.
